Institutions and oil Evidence suggests that Nigeria s poor oil management is due to institutional and
governance reasons rather than economic mismanagement alone, and corruption and the rentier nature
of the state are important part of the issue; Watts (2008) categorizes Nigeria as a rentier petrostate .
Sala i Martin and Subraiman (2016) main argument in their study is that the country s mediocre long
run economic performance are due to oil waste and corruption, rather than the Dutch disease effect.
Natural resources lead to rent seeking or what they call the voracity effect , and more than oil itself it
is poor institutional quality in the country which contributed to poor economic performance with an

(Amnesty Report, 2005; UNDP, 2005; ICG, 2006a, 2006b). Another factor contributing to the political
instability is that local militias directly aimed their attacks to oil facilities. In 2006, MEND (the
Movement for the Emancipation of the Niger Delta) sought to cut Nigeria s oil output by 30 per cent
achieving its goal by costing the economy more than $2.180 billion lost in oil revenues. Moreover,
between 1999 and 2005 the Nigerian government estimated the losses or revenues due to political
violence in around $6.8 billion (Watts, 2008). In 2009, the government passed an amnesty law for
militants and agreed to give them cash payments and training opportunities in exchange for their
weapons; nevertheless, this agreement was short lived (EIA, 2015). Figure 3.1. Average annual crude
oil production deferred in Nigeria 1999 2006 Source: Watt, M. (2008) (Data from Legal Oil). Watts
(2008) criticises other authors for the lack of mention of the oil companies responsibility in the oil
conflicts. Money from oil companies that is aimed at local community development projects ends up
being part of corrupt practices of distributing rents to the elites of local communities, and cash
payments for protection services that generated conflicts with competing

Brace, Richard Munthe. The Problems of Bread and the French revolution at Bordeaux. The American
Historical Review 51, no. 4 (1946): 649 667.
Hard labor and low wages where common for the peasants of France during the revolutionary years.
Bordeaux a city in France was well known for its success in exports and imports. The ports of
Bordeaux where considered the best than any other city in France. Its yield of profit was significantly
more than any other city. The upper class prospered and working and peasantry suffered intense labor.
Brace argues that despite low wages and hard labor they were not the cause of the upcoming
revolution in 1789. Brace argues that high prices of bread and scarcity of grain due to bad harvests
where the cause of the civil unrest. Subsistence for peasantry was largely dependent on bread. When
the bread ran and out and starvation became a problem the working class looked to the government for
relief. Brace goes in depth on the government s failure to fix its grain problem, regulate bread prices,
and feed it citizens. Bread is the staple food of the majority of France, without it revolution was
inevitable.

Connective tissues have many different cell types. Fixed cells, such as fibroblasts and mast cells, stay
part of the tissue for a long period of time. Wandering cells, such as macrophages, do the opposite.
They are seen in tissues for short periods of time, usually when there is an infection. Connective
tissues can be broken down into two categories, connective tissue proper and specialized connective
tissues. Connective tissue proper includes loose connective tissue, adipose tissue (fat), and dense
connective tissue. Specialized connective tissue includes cartilage, bone, and blood. Muscle tissues are
found attached to the bones, the walls of hollow internal organs, and the heart. Their main function
involves movement. These tissues react to a stimulus called muscle fibers. When these muscle fibers
contract, they pull at their attached ends and this is how we move different parts of our body. There are
three main types of muscle tissue: skeletal, smooth, and cardiac. Skeletal muscle tissues are found in
muscles attached to bones. Smooth muscle tissues are found on the walls of hollow internal organs.
Cardiac muscle tissues are only in the heart. The last major type of tissue is nervous tissues, which are
found in the brain, spinal cord, and nerves. Their function is to send impulses for coordination,
regulation, and sensory

The Office of National Statistics Crime Survey for England and Wales (2016) reported that violence
against the person offences recorded by the police rose by 24% in the latest year with the latest figures
representing the highest number of violence against the person offences recorded in a 12 month period
since the introduction of the National Crime Recording Standard (NCRS) in April 2002. The Offences
Against the Person Act (1981) defines the violent forceful infliction of physical injury as Grievous
Bodily Harm (GBH), whether this be with intent (section 18) or without intent (section 20), as
unlawfully wounding/inflicting grievous bodily harm (Crown Prosecution Service, n.d.) These are
indictable only offences with the charge of GBH Section 18, with intent; actus reus (guilty act) and
mens rea (guilty mind), carrying higher penalties than that of Section 20, without intent. With a
maximum penalty of life imprisonment, this reflects the significant life changing psychological and
physiological ramifications impacted upon its victims.

Blandon was the son of wealthy landowners and friend of the ruling Somoza family in Nicaragua. He
was highly educated with a Master s Degree in Marketing and enjoyed a fairly privileged life also
dealing in cocaine. Once the Sandinistas rebelled and gained control of Nicaragua, Somoza and his
allies fled the country to the United States seeking refuge and asylum in 1979. Once in America these
allies to the Somoza family began to plan on a way to return themselves to a position of prominence
and power in Nicaragua by getting rid of the Sandinistas. Although the Carter Administration had no
interest in becoming involved in this conflict, the CIA at the time did. Once Reagan became president
in 1980 Mr. Blandon and his associates were tasked by the CIA to raise the money needed to fund the
Contra counter revolution during a secret meeting in Honduras with Nicaraguan gangster Norwin
Meneses and fellow Contra leader and Somoza sympathizer Colonel Enrique Bermudez. Mr. Blandon
then proceeded to initiate cocaine supply from Colombia through Nicaragua to be sold in America. He
owned rental car businesses, and import/export business that could facilitate the laundering of money
and shipping of cocaine between the USA and Central America. Southern California was the area Mr.
Blandon was tasked with promoting cocaine sales by his supplier Norwin Meneses with direct links to
the
